Significado
Asking for someone's name.
Contexto cultural
In Tanzania, it is common to use 'Unaitwa nani?' even with elders, though adding 'baba' or 'mama' is polite. In Kenya, especially in urban areas, 'Unaitwaje?' is extremely common among the youth. In coastal regions, introductions are often more formal and may include inquiries about one's family. In Eastern Congo, Swahili is a lingua franca and the usage is very direct.
Listen for the response
Always listen for 'Naitwa...' as the response.
Be polite
Adding 'Samahani' (Excuse me) makes you sound much more polite.
